10th International Yoga Day in Namchi: NCC Cadets Perform Shavasana at Bhaichung Stadium

Celebrating the 10th International Yoga Day (IYD), NCC cadets showcased around 382 ‘dead body’ Yog-asanas, also known as Shavasana, at Bhaichung Stadium.

The participation was made jointly by from the 4 – Sikkim NCC Battalion Namchi and the 5 – Bengal NCC Battalion Darjeeling. Participants included 18 army personnel, six officers, 352 cadets, and 12 civil staff. Cadets from nearby schools and colleges of Namchi and Darjeeling also took part in the event.

Trained yoga instructors from Sikkim Government College Namchi supervised the activities. Various asanas were demonstrated, including Vajrasana, Surya Namaskar, and Shavasana (dead body pose).

Colonel DD Pandey of the 4 Sikkim NCC Battalion commended the enthusiasm of the cadets. “The enthusiasm shown by the cadets was worth appreciating,” he said. The event was a grand success. All the participants were given refreshments after the event was over. He also said.
